DFI partners with Paris animation school to offer workshops in Qatar


(MENAFN- The Peninsula) The Peninsula

Doha: The Doha Film Institute (DFI) has partnered with Gobelins, a leading animation school in Paris, to offer comprehensive animation workshops to Qatar-based talents.

In a first-of-its-kind partnership with DFI, Gobelins will lead four workshops of two weeks in length, from April 2018 to April 2019, offering participants in Qatar invaluable hands-on training through the full production cycle of short animation resulting in the delivery of a short-animated project at the conclusion of the workshops. Gobelins will also conduct an annual one-week youth animation workshop in Doha that will include placement for one Qatari student at its summer school in Paris.

The first Gobelins animation workshop at DFI will be held in Partnership with the French Embassy in Qatar, will be led by Aida del Solar, pedagogical coordinator and titular teacher at the Animation Department at Gobelins, and programmer of Opening Shorts at Annecy International Animation Festival.

Gobelins is a global reference in the fields of digital communication, interactive design and entertainment for over 50 years: It's one of the schools of the Paris Ile-de-France Regional Chamber of Commerce and Industry. It is renowned for its exceptional depth of training in Photography, Animated Filmmaking, 3D Animation, Motion Design and Video Gaming.
